How Our Team Actually Works to Remove Washing Machine Overflow Water
We take a meticulous approach to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al, ensuring every step is thoroughly executed to prevent further damage. From initial assessment to final inspection, our process is designed to deliver fast, effective results.
Step 1: Initial Assessment and Containment
Our technicians will arrive at your property within 60 minutes, assess the damage, and contain the affected area to prevent further water spread. We’ll use advanced equipment to detect hidden water sources and ensure our team knows exactly what to expect.
Step 2: Water Removal and Extraction
We’ll use heavy-duty pumps and wet vacuums to extract the water, followed by specialized drying equipment to remove any remaining moisture. Our team is trained to use the latest technology and techniques to ensure the affected area is completely dry and safe.
Step 3: Moisture Detection and Drying
Our technicians will use advanced moisture detection equipment to identify any hidden water sources and ensure your home is completely dry. This step is crucial in preventing mold growth and further damage.
Step 4: Final Inspection and Sanitizing
We’ll conduct a thorough inspection to ensure your home is safe and dry. If necessary, we’ll apply antimicrobial treatments to prevent mold and bacterial growth.

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al Cost in Bosque, NM
The cost of Washing Machine Overflow Water Removal in Bosque, NM, varies based on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on real-world costs homeowners may face.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Containment | $500 – $2,500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and equipment needed |
| Water Removal and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Amount of water, equ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Moisture Detection and Drying | $1,500 – $6,000 | Complexity of the job, equipment needed, and lab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Sanitizing | $1,000 – $3,000 | Severity of the issue, equipment needed, and labor costs |
